I've owned 2 94 FD RX7s and 1 05 RX8 personally and know that their cooling systems are their 'Achilles heel'. There are many components that make up a proper cooling system and a good water pump is only one of them. The extent of my knowledge of these systems was really quite limited until I had several conversations with Mr Engman on the topic. He was working on some pumps for some significant people at Mazda at the time (That I may not name) and we were finding that the RX8 impellers were less than optimum to say the least, resembling blender blades. We were also under contract to build motors for a race team in the KONI challenge and Mr Downing (The other owner of our company) also had a renesis based engine project that we needed to create improved water pumps for. Some of the previous years' impellers were much better designs and we used some when we could. This required some machining and the supply of those were also quite sketchy. MNAO was unable to source the ones we needed from Japan and they were still less than optimal. One Saturday morning at a business breakfast with Mr Engman I suggested that we make our own. We researched the possibilites from there and after consulting with our friend Dr Iannetti regarding materials, began building these units. They are similar to the pumps that were used on the R26B 4 rotor and absolutely flow more. The first principle that allows this is clearancing: The closed back design and vane positioning is much better on our pump. You can look at the edges of our impeller in relation to the pump body. In every direction we have tighter clearances so that water can be properly gathered. The water that is drawn to the pump meets a cone before being directed to the blades. The important aspect of the general helical shape is related to the release of the water being gentle in order to avoid cavitation. This pump came from a lot of research and a lot of years of experience with rotaries at every level and is absolutey superior at moving more water out of the block more efficiently including at elevated revs.
